摘要:

海底上发育深水牵引流形成的各种床形单元,包括等深岩丘及大型沉积物波在内的不同床形单元有规律地组合在一起,对于此类床形组合的确切形成机理,目前仍在探讨之中。本文经详细研究得出以下几点进展:① 运用内波理论可对海底上大型沉积物波各组成单元的成因作出较为合理的解释,向深海方向传播的内波可形成向上坡方向迁移的大型沉积物波;② 在等深流与上覆低密度水体之间的界面上具备产生大规模界面内波的条件;③ 某些底流成因的床形单元组合属于等深流与等深流所引发内波的联合作用的产物,首次提出了等深流-内波沉积组合的概念;④ 在现代海底上及古代地层记录中均发现了等深流-内波沉积组合的实例;⑤ 建立了一个古代地层记录中的深水牵引流沉积组合综合模式。

Abstract:

Modern investigations of sea floor illustrate that various bed forms of bottomcurrents origin are welldeveloped on sea floor. Different bed forms including contour drifts and sediment waves associate with each other orderly. The exact formation mechanism of these associations, especially to the sediment waves of upslope migration, is not fully understood by predecessors. Through detailed study of these bedform associations, this article reached several conclusions as follows: ① according to the theory of internal waves, the formation of different units which make up the sediment waves can be explained. The internal waves of seaward propagation can create sediment waves migrating upslope. ② The contour currents colliding with the overlapped lowdensity normal seawater can create internal waves of large scale at the interface of the thermohaline. ③ Using the coeffect of contour currents and internal waves, this article interprets the formation mechanism of those bedform associations developed on seafloor. ④ The examples of deposits associations of contour currentinternal wave coeffect origin are developed in the stratigraphic record as well as on modern sea floor. Based on these conclusions, this article proposed the concept contour currentinternal wave deposits associations for the first time. A synthetic model of deepwater traction deposits in the statigraphic record is also proposed.
